Description

The HP Indigo press 5500 delivers unmatched quality, reaches higher levels of productivity, and achieves greater profitability—the keys to success in a digital world. Capable of printing over 2 million color pages or more than five million monochrome pages per month, the HP Indigo press 5500 is a truly universal production device. It also combines the look and feel of traditional offset with genuine photo quality.

Unmatched print quality


The HP Indigo press 5500 offers both offset and photographic quality. Digital output has never looked so professional, with features such as:


• Superior HP ElectroInk liquid ink technology


• Wide color gamut, with up to 7-color printing


• Robust color management with HP Professional PANTONE® emulation and ICC profiles


• Special and spot color capabilities, including photo inks—light cyan and light magenta, digital matte and brand colors


• High definition dot placement technology enables 1219 dpi and zero dot gain for superior line work and micro text printing


• Photo color tables


• Best-in-class color accuracy and consistency


Maximum productivity and versatility


The HP Indigo press 5500 offers exciting features that help you earn maximum productivity out of your busy workday:


• Supports 68 ppm full color, 136 ppm in 2-color and 272 ppm monochrome in one press, regardless of media type or thickness


• Continuous printing with multi-feeders and stackers, seamless switching between jobs, proofs and media types


• Adjustment-free, minimum-touch paper handling


• Fast and efficient printing operations allow for a single operator to run two machines simultaneously


Print profitably


The HP Indigo press 5500 is a complete solution designed to help you increase margins by offering:


• Extensive automation, to reduce operator involvement


• Support of a wide range of coated and uncoated substrates, including specialty media


• On-press Fast Ink Replacement (OFIR) system, which eliminates ink replacement downtime when changing colors on-press


• Extendable workflow environment through HP SmartStream products and partners


• Oil recycling system, which reduces the oil consumption and waste


New options for the HP Indigo press 5500


The versatility of the press has been extended with optional enhancements:


• Additional paper feed unit, adding 3 drawers (5,400 sheets) allowing greater range of substrates in the press and reducing reload frequency for long production runs.


• Support for thick substrates up to 450 microns, allowing greater application range, including folding carton jobs


• In-line connection to HP Indigo UV Coater, streamlining production and reducing process handling and overhead costs


Technical Specifications


Press dimensions

Height: 81.7”; Width: 155.5”; Depth: 89.8”

Press weight

5,886 lb.

Printing speed

68 4-color 8.5” x 11” images per minute (two-up); 136 2-color 8.5” x 11” images per minute (two-up);

272 full monochrome 8.5” x 11” images per minute (two-up on 12″ x 18″ sheets)


Image quality

 Resolution: 812, 1219 dpi at 8 bit , 2438 x 2438 dpi in High Definition Imaging

HP Indigo inks

Standard 4-color printing: Cyan, Magenta, Yellow and Black

HP IndiChrome 6-color photo printing: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black, Light Cyan and Light Magenta

HP IndiChrome 6-color printing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black, Orange and Violet

HP Indigo special effect inks HP Indigo Digital Matte ink

Paper input system    

Four drawers: Three drawers with 7″ depth each (1,800 sheets of 80 lb. text each), Special jobs drawer: 1 x 2.5” (700 sheets of 80 lb. text), A total of 6100 sheets of 80 lb. text

 

Paper output system

Autoduplex/Autoperfecting standard

Main stacking tray with 23.6″ stack height, with job offset stacking (6,000 sheets of 80 lb. text)

Proof tray with 2.36″ stack height (600 sheets of 80 lb. text)

On-board Print Server specifications

Architecture: HP SmartStream On-Board Print Server with integrated Global Graphics Harlequin® on-press RIP with optional expansion capability for additional RIPs that provide scalable RIP power

Software platform: Microsoft Windows XP professional

Hardware platform: 2.8 GHz Pentium 4 processor, 17″ flat screen monitor, DVD-RW/CD-RW, 160 GB system HD 1GB base memory, Image memory disks – two 160 GB drives which provide 320 GB of image memory

Supported formats and standards: Postscript Level 1,2,3, PDF 1.6, PDF/X-1a:2001, PDF/X-1a:2003, PDF/X-3:2002, PDF/X-3:2003, TIFF 6.0, JPEG, EPS, PPML 2.1, JLYT
